The Miami Dolphins’ sweeping organizational transformation now reaches the very top.
With Daniel Sillman assuming a larger leadership role and Tom Garfinkel transitioning from president and CEO to vice chairman, the Dolphins have placed an exclamation point on the beginning of a new era. O.J. McDuffie, Chris Perkins, Mike Oliva and The Legendary Sevach discuss what the change means for the franchise, why Steve Ross deserves credit for embracing such a dramatic overhaul, and whether Sillman’s arrival will finally produce a different approach to football operations. The crew also recognizes Garfinkel’s highly successful tenure overseeing the organization’s business ventures, including the stadium transformation and the growth of major events surrounding the Dolphins.
The conversation then moves to the field, where Jeff Hafley and Jon-Eric Sullivan continue establishing their vision through teaching, competition, accountability and constant roster evaluation. The guys break down Austin Jackson’s latest injury, whether Miami should begin preparing Kadyn Proctor at right tackle, Jacob Rodriguez’s impressive start, the emerging competition at linebacker and the position groups that remain the biggest concerns.
Plus, the panel discusses:
Why this may be the most comprehensive Dolphins reset in decades
How Hafley’s hands-on coaching style is connecting with players
The young defenders pushing established veterans for playing time
What a successful rebuilding season should actually look like
